Local Multiplayer works this way as well. Hosting world on Windows 10 edition with multiple players connected (4 total) from multiple devices (some android, some IOS, various versions). All clients are disconnected when minimized.
1. Start a Windows 10 Edition world / any world (occurs in all modes) in full screen mode - must be full screen.
2. Connect to that world from another device (tested on iPhone 6, iPhone 5, Android 4.1.2 and Amazon Fire). Issue occurs with one, all or any number of those 4 connected devices.
3. On the Windows 10 (host computer), minimize the game. Can be done by pressing windows key (so you can see the task bar) and then minimize the game. Or, ALT-TAB to another active window and minimize the game. Or any other way such as showing the desktop etc.
4. Within about 1 - 2 seconds any connected clients are disconnected.
On the Windows 10 Machine, you will see a message "Player xxx left the game" and you will get that message twice for each player.
On the client device you will see the message: "Disconnected from server"

Possible work around for some (but still sucks royally) and more info regarding bug:
On realms, this is is currently locking all users (including host) to a list of enchants specific to the user but potentially different from each other. For example: Pickaxes - I have Unbreaking III as the highest enchant. My wife plays on our realm and has Fortune I as the highest enchant. Again, this never changes regardless of how many enchants you do (we've done hundreds). However, we are able to get all the enchants we want by having the other people on our realm fulfill enchant requests for each other.
This is what we did:
1. Create an enchant chest for each player.
2. Put a sign above each chest with their name
3. Put another sign above that is the request sign, and the player can place their requests there.
4. Players fulfilling requests will enchant the item and then place it in the chest and take the sign down.
5. Logout and back in (utilize REALMS-91) to get XP levels back.
So long as REALMS-91 is an issue, this isn't too big of an inconvenience for other players. Hope that this is fixed before the XP bug! It makes it more bearable.
